From the info I have, the 140 is to replace the 120SX eventually. We will have 100, 140, 160 series of Jetcat. All Kero starts.
1N = 1KG*9.8m/s^2. A lazy man's conversion is to divide N number by 10, then x 2.2 = lbs in thrust.
For example, 140N=14KGX2.2LBS/KG = 30.8lbs (approximate). 100N = 22 lbs.
Most of them will add 1 lbs or 2 lbs thrust depending on elevation and temperature.
